If a cube has a surface area of 150 cm², what is the length of one side?
  • Step 1: Understand that a cube has 6 equal square faces.
  • Step 2: Know that the formula for the surface area of a cube is Surface Area = 6 * (side length)².
  • Step 3: Set up the equation using the given surface area: 150 cm² = 6 * (side length)².
  • Step 4: Divide both sides of the equation by 6 to isolate (side length)²: (side length)² = 150 cm² / 6.
  • Step 5: Calculate 150 cm² / 6, which equals 25 cm²: (side length)² = 25 cm².
  • Step 6: Take the square root of both sides to find the side length: side length = √25 cm².
  • Step 7: Calculate the square root of 25, which is 5 cm: side length = 5 cm.
  • Surface Area of a Cube – The surface area of a cube is calculated using the formula SA = 6s², where s is the length of one side.
  • Algebraic Manipulation – The ability to rearrange equations and solve for a variable is essential in finding the side length from the surface area.
